Output 3a565c52249d05cd4ed5d926675bd89a8fa21f4153ffbae8b0bdb8fbd2395357:4

value
20812842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e56197f3f99533e53897d271ae48c2e2c202a60 OP_EQUAL
address
MGVxtmT52SVBhKF5Y2upnu7SGEbfHfjLsY
transaction
3a565c52249d05cd4ed5d926675bd89a8fa21f4153ffbae8b0bdb8fbd2395357
spent
true